Preparing Your Smartphone for Sale

Before heading to Walmart, take some time to prepare your device. Proper preparation can increase its value and make the selling process more efficient.

  • Back Up Your Data: Save important photos, contacts, and files to the cloud or your computer.
  • Perform a Factory Reset: Erase all personal information by restoring the phone to its original settings.
  • Clean the Device: Wipe the screen and body with a soft, damp cloth to remove dirt and smudges.
  • Check for Damage: Note any cracks, scratches, or functional issues that might affect the value.

Assessing Your Smartphone’s Value

Understanding the value of your smartphone can help you set realistic expectations and negotiate effectively at Walmart.

  • Research Online: Use websites like Gazelle, Decluttr, or Swappa to get an idea of current market prices.
  • Check Walmart’s Trade-In Offers: Visit Walmart’s trade-in page or ask in-store about current promotions and accepted models.
  • Consider the Condition: Be honest about your device’s condition, as it impacts the offer.

Tips for a Successful Trade-In

Maximize your chances of getting the best deal by following these tips:

  • Be Honest About Condition: Accurately describe any damage or issues.
  • Bring Accessories: Include original chargers, cables, or cases if possible, as they can increase your device’s value.
  • Compare Offers: Visit multiple Walmart stores or check online trade-in options to ensure you get the best deal.
  • Timing Matters: Trade in during promotional periods or sales for better offers.
